Experts in Lather Over ‘gSOAP’ Security Flaw
Axis Communications -- a maker of high-end security cameras whose devices can be found in many high-security areas -- recently patched a dangerous coding flaw in virtually all of its products that an attacker could use to remotely seize control over or crash the devices. Remotely Exploitable Flaw Puts Millions of Internet-Connected Devices at Risk
Security researchers have discovered a critical remotely exploitable vulnerability in an open-source software development library used by major manufacturers of the Internet-of-Thing devices that eventually left millions of devices vulnerable to hacking. Inside Secure MatrixSSL Buffer Overflow Vulnerability (CNVD-2017-15853)
Inside Secure MatrixSSL is an IoT application toolkit from Inside Secure, France, that enables modular implementation of TLS and DTLS.
